Recombinant human FLT3 (Y591-V592insVDFREYEYD F691L) (571-993) was expressed by baculovirus in Sf9 insect cells using an N-terminal GST tag. This FLT3-ITD mutant has 9 amino acids “VDFREYEYD” repeated between the sites Y591 and V592 within the juxtamembrane domain.

Overview:
Fms-related tyrosine kinase 3 (FLT3) is a gene that encodes for a tyrosine kinase that activates pathways in hematopoietic cells important in cellular proliferation. FLT3 is frequently mutated in acute myeloid leukemia (AML), myelodysplastic syndromes, other hematologic malignancies, and colorectal cancer. FLT3 mutations are observed in 24.3% of AML, of which internal tandem duplications (ITD) are the most frequent. FLT3 ITD occurs when sequences of less than ten to several hundred bases in length are repeated within the juxtamembrane domain are always “in-frame”.
